Grand Inauguration of Special Shravani Shringar and Rudrabhishek on the Occasion of Sawan Month at Laxmeshwar Nath Mahadev Temple in Bangaon's Gosaiji Kuti Complex; Devotees Flock to Have Darshan of Lord Shiva's Divine Form on the First Day

With the commencement of 'Sawan', the most sacred month of faith and worship in Hinduism, the entire region has reverberated with chants of "Har Har Mahadev" and "Bholenath". Continuing this trend, special Shravani Shringar worship and Rudrabhishek rituals have commenced on the auspicious occasion of Sawan month at the ancient Laxmeshwar Nath Mahadev Temple located in the renowned and culturally rich Gosaiji Kuti Complex of Bangaon in the Saharsa district.

Right from the first day of Sawan, the temple premises have been decorated like a bride with flowers and colorful lights. On the first day of the event, an extremely enchanting and grand shringar of Lord Shiva was performed, to witness which a large number of Shiva devotees arrived from far and wide. The atmosphere of the entire region has turned completely devotional through this ritual initiated amidst Vedic chants and rituals.

What is the Whole Matter? (Religious Ritual and Significance of the Temple)

The Gosaiji Kuti complex of Bangaon is considered a vital part of the region's spiritual and cultural heritage. There has been an old tradition of special worship during the month of Sawan at the Laxmeshwar Nath Mahadev Temple situated here.

Special Ritual on the First Day of Sawan: Since morning on the first day of Sawan, the temple doors were thrown open for devotees. Amidst Vedic chanting by priests and acharyas, Lord Bholenath was bathed with milk and Gangajal, followed by ritualistic worship.

Grand and Attractive Shringar: On the first day, Lord Shiva's divine shringar was performed using bilva leaves, datura, akada flowers, ash, and various kinds of fragrant flowers alongside special ornaments. This form of Lord Shiva was so captivating that the eyes of every devotee who came for darshan welled up with reverence.

Significance of Rudrabhishek: Members of the temple committee stated that throughout the entire month of Sawan, Rudrabhishek of Lord Shiva will be performed here daily under various rules and regulations, in which local devotees are participating enthusiastically.

Mammoth Gathering of Devotees and Arrangements

To witness and participate in the first day's worship of Shravani Shringar and Rudrabhishek at the Laxmeshwar Nath Mahadev Temple, a massive number of devotees arrived from dozens of neighboring villages.

Atmosphere Imbued in Devotion: Since morning, chants of "Bam Bam Bhole" and "Om Namah Shivay" echoed across the temple premises. Tremendous enthusiasm regarding the darshan of Lord Shiva was witnessed among women, youth, and the elderly alike.

Darshan in Queues: Keeping the heavy influx of devotees in mind, temple management and local volunteers arranged separate queues for women and men so that everyone could comfortably have darshan and perform Jalabhishek of Baba.

Prasad Distribution and Bhajan-Kirtan: Following the worship, Mahaprasad was distributed among devotees within the temple premises. In the evening, the bhajan-kirtan and singing of Shiva hymns organized on the temple grounds mesmerized those present.
